compressed air dryers

Compressed  air dryers are important machines that help keep air clean and dry. They take the air that comes  from compressors and remove moisture,  which is water vapor. This is very important in industries  where air tools  and machines  are used, as moisture can  cause rust and damage. For example, if you use air tools  to paint or do  repairs, wet air can  ruin the finish. That's  why  having a good air  dryer is essential for keeping  everything running smoothly. How to Choose the Right Compressed Air Dryer for Your Industrial Needs

Choosing the right compressed air dryer can be tricky, but it is important to get it  right. First,  think about how  much air your machines need. Some dryers work for small jobs,  while others are meant for big factories. If your machines use a lot of air, you'll need a  dryer that can keep up. Next, consider the environment where the dryer will  work. If you are in a place where  temperatures go  really low  or really high, you need a dryer that can handle that. You also  want to think about how much  moisture is in the air where you  are. In humid places, a dryer  with  a  higher moisture removal capacity is a must. Another thing to think about is energy use. Some dryers use more energy than others. Look for models  that are energy-efficient to save money in the long run. Finally, check the maintenance requirements. Some dryers need a lot of care, while  others are easy to maintain. What Common Issues Do Users Face with Compressed Air Dryers?

What Common Issues Do Users Face with Compressed Air Dryers?

Compressed air dryers are machines that help remove water from the  air used in different tools and machines. However, users often face some common problems when using these dryers. One of the biggest issues is  that they can sometimes stop  working.  This can happen for many reasons. For instance,  if the filters inside the dryer get dirty,  it can block the air from flowing properly. When this happens, the dryer can’t do its job of removing moisture, leading  to wet air that can cause rust or damage to  tools.  Another issue is that some dryers can freeze up in colder weather. When the temperature drops,  moisture can freeze inside the dryer, causing it to break down. This is a big  problem because it means workers can’t use their tools, which can slow down their work. Also, users may notice that their dryers  make strange noises  or vibrate too much. This can be a sign that something is wrong inside the machine. It can also be  annoying for everyone nearby. Lastly,  some users  find that their compressed air dryers use a lot of energy, which can lead to  high electricity  bills. This can be frustrating, especially for businesses trying to save money.
